An object is thrown vertically upwards and rises to a height of 10 m. Calculate,

 i) the velocity with which the object was thrown upwards. 

ii) the time taken by the object to reach the highest point.

i) s = 10 m, v = 0 m/s, a = – g = – 9.8 m/s2.

 v2 – u2 = 2as

0 – u2 = 2 × – 9.8 × 10 ⇒ u =\(\sqrt196\) ⇒ u = 14 m/s.

ii) v = u + at 

0 = 14 – 9.8 × t 

t = 1.43 s
